Black Dragon Announces the Appointment of Thomas Neely as President


OIL CITY, La., Sept. 27, 2010 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Black Dragon Resource Companies, Inc. ("the Company," "Dragon") (Pink Sheets:BDGR) announced today that the Board of Directors has accepted Mr. Scott D. Smith's resignation as Chairman and CEO of Black Dragon Resource Companies Inc. Scott D. Smith has moved on to pursue other opportunities at this time and the company wishes him well in his endeavors. 

As President, Mr. Neely is taking a very small salary and has cut administrative overhead by $17,000.00 per month. Mr. Neely has been Corporate Secretary of Black Dragon since 2004 and is very familiar with company procedures and operations. According to Tom Neely, President of Black Dragon, "The company has a lot of deals in their final stages of closing and the Board felt it best to keep things tight. I expect a good 3rd quarter from the company but expect the 4th quarter to be very impressive to shareholders."
